![]() May 9 Reception for Susan Hensel, Multimedia Artist and opening of her exhibit "NEOTECTONIC" from 5 to 7pm with artist talk at 6pm: Hensel explains the definition of Neotectonics as "the study of the motions and deformations of the Earth’s crust in current times, often in service of predicting earthquakes." She uses this terminology as a metaphor to describe the seismic forces of climate change, cultural upheaval, pandemic, and political turmoil reflected in her work. The show runs through July 26, 2025. |
